Soroban Capital Partners's Q1 2026 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2026, Soroban Capital Partners held 33 positions worth $51.8B, up 261% from $14.3B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 88% of the portfolio.

Soroban Capital Partners deployed $42.8B of net new capital in Q1 2026, opening 4 new positions and adding to 10 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Domino's: 2,495,194 shares worth $895M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 5.5% of assets, down from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Consumer Discretionary.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Alphabet (Google) Class C, an estimated $454M trimmed.
